Abstract
A measurement of the lepton charge asymmetry in inclusive pp → WX production at √s = 7TeV is presented based on data recorded by the CMS detector at the LHC and corresponding to an integrated luminosity of 36 pb -1. This high precision measurement of the lepton charge asymmetry, performed in both the W → eν and W → μν channels, provides new insights into parton distribution functions. Copyright CERN.
